Leadership Review Briefing — Annual Billing Transition

Finance team: Vellmore Systems proposes migrating Cartwheel subscribers from monthly to annual billing beginning next quarter. Modeling by Priya Handel's group shows improved cash predictability and a modest churn reduction, offset by short-term revenue recognition shifts. Deferred revenue schedules will need restatement. The confidential planning note follows below.

board note of kahag-kagep: Gross margin on Quenix came in at 10 percent against a plan of 10 percent. Only 7 of the 100 pilot accounts renewed Quenix, so a churn review is set for January 1.

### Runbook: Donation-Receipt Mailer Stalls

If donors report missing receipts from the Gleanfield mailer, first check the outbound queue depth in the ops dashboard. A depth above 500 with no drain usually means the template renderer has crashed; restart the worker pool and confirm the backlog clears within ten minutes. Do not re-trigger sends manually, as duplicates will go out. When escalating, include the build token shown below.

build token for tajeg-bajep: htk14_409ba9df6b8acb

// Client setup for the SheetPilot CSV import wizard. Plugin authors: the
// wizard streams rows in 500-row batches and calls your validator hook per
// batch, so keep validation stateless. Column mappings are resolved before
// your code runs; don't reorder headers yourself. Malformed rows land in a
// quarantine table you can query afterward. The staging endpoint below
// authenticates with the following key.

API key for bageg-kajef: vxb2-ss